The fiancé of a South Side man, who died after being shot during an apparent robbery at Leona's restaurant in Hyde Park last year, filed a wrongful death lawsuit against Aegis Properties Corporation and Kimbark Plaza, Inc., stating that the absence of security personnel for the Kimbark Plaza strip mall led to Corey Ebenezer's death.
Tiara Williams, special administrator of Ebenezer's estate, filed the suit on June 12 alleging that the defendants should have known that crime was prone in the area after midnight because of recent incidences, and they should have provided adequate security for employees and patrons of the businesses within the mall, located 1204 E. 53rd St.[Williams]' suit contends, "It was the duty of the defendants... to exercise and use reasonable care in providing protective measures and security services, including but not limited to security guards and personnel."See the full content of this document
